There's not a different Link or Zelda in EVERY game, but most of them. It was the same Link in LoZ and AoL, but different Zeldas. Same Link in ALttP and LA. Same Link and Zelda (for her short cameo) in OoT and MM. Same Link and Zelda in OoA and OoS. Same Link and Zelda in the FS games.
Same Link, possibly same Zelda, in WW and Zelda GCN? It would make sense. It follows the "two game"procedure that Nintendo seems to be following. And the whole thing about the people being called the same thing depends on whether you believe in a complete storyline or not. If you do, its because of either A) Destiny (all the heros and princesses that have to deal with Ganon [who is the same guy] are called Link and Zelda) B) When the original Zelda was put in an enternal sleep (not death, since it could be lifted as shown in AoL), the prince at that time (she had a brother!) decreed that the daughters (at least the first daughters) born in the royal family would be called Zelda. C) Continuity Or, if you think the series is like Final Fantasy with no overall storyline: Just C. *shrugs and walks away* |
